Although this might not apply to you, in my experience when a patient complains of a "protrusion" on the outside of the foot, more often than not he/she is describing a naturally occurring prominence of bone know as the styloid process of the base of the fifth metatarsal. As opposed to normal bunions, which appear on the side of the foot by the big toe, tailors bunions occur on the opposite side by the little toe. Bone Spurs Bone spurs (also called osteophytes) are smooth, hard bumps of extra bone that form on the ends of bones.
